智能优化算法
负壹
这个作者很懒,什么都没留下…
展开
-
模拟退火——算法思想与实例
定义 模拟退火算法以优化问题求解过程与物理退火过程之间的相似性为基础,优化的目标函数相金属的内能,优化问题的自变量合状态空间相金属的内能状态空间,问题的求解过程就是找一个组合状态,使目标函数值最小。利用Metopolis算法并适当地控制温度的下降过程实现模拟退火,从而达到求解全局优化问题的目的术语 算法思想 初始化 ...原创 2020-06-30 14:48:49 · 6806 阅读 · 2 评论 -
快速掌握差分进化算法
定义 差分进化算法属于进化算法的一种,如果读者已经了解了遗传算法,那么该算法理解起来将会相当轻松,差分进化算法中也包含三个操作:变异、交叉、选择,类似DNA或者遗传物质的进化,体现在算法里就是给一些解,我可以将解变异(解的某一部分进行改变)、交叉(几个解之间进行交换)、选择(是否在下一次迭代中保留当前解)。算法思路 初始化 一般是在规定区间内随机初始化,求f(x)在区间[a,b]上边的最大...原创 2020-06-27 15:46:30 · 4453 阅读 · 1 评论 -
遗传算法——通俗讲解,轻松掌握
一、定义 简单来说,遗传算法就是将染色体的一些性质如“选择、交叉、变异”用在了求解的过程中,用于求解复杂方程的数值解,求解的效率较传统算法更高一些。二、算法思想 遗传算法就是对当前的一些解概率性的选择留下,或者发生一些交叉和变异,更新为新的解,然后用一个评价函数用来评价解的好坏。而好坏程度则有决定这些解在下一代解中出现的概率,往复迭代,直到满足终止条件。基因的选择 我们假设一串数01101代表染色体,每个数字代表一种基因,每一位的0和1代表两种等...原创 2020-06-26 19:36:33 · 14368 阅读 · 6 评论